The biggest names in American fashion gathered tonight for the 2025 CFDA Fashion Awards, held at New York City’s famed Museum of Natural History. Hosted by the Council of Fashion Designers of America, the glamorous evening was led by CFDA chairman Thom Browne and CEO Steven Kolb, with multi-talented performer Teyana Taylor as host. On the arrivals carpet, designer and Real Housewives of New York City star Jenna Lyons welcomed guests in her signature modern-chic style, setting the tone for a night of bold creativity and sophistication.
The ceremony celebrated the finest in design, with Mary-Kate and Ashley Olsen, Thom Browne, Mike Amiri, and Willy Chavarria vying for Menswear Designer of the Year, while Ralph Lauren, Tory Burch, and Wes Gordon for Carolina Herrera topped the Womenswear category. Special honors went to A$AP Rocky, crowned Fashion Icon of the Year, and Donatella Versace, recipient of the Positive Change Award for her visionary influence and advocacy.
The star-studded guest list included Naomi Campbell, Julianne Moore, and many more, but it was the red carpet that truly commanded attention.

Rihanna made a striking entrance alongside A$AP Rocky, who looked dapper in Chanel. The singer and entrepreneur stunned in a custom Alaïa look that fused sensual tailoring with modern edge. Her sharply cinched trench coat, paired with pleated white trousers that flowed into black heels, created a graphic, powerful silhouette. With sleek hair and minimal makeup, Rihanna once again reminded everyone why she reigns supreme in fashion.

Amber Valletta embodied pure radiance in a golden Versace gown that shimmered with timeless appeal. The sculpted design, complete with a daring slit and asymmetric neckline, was complemented by a metallic belt and bronzed glow. Her effortless confidence and sleek hair evoked the golden age of Versace with a contemporary twist.

Alex Consani redefined minimalism in Michael Kors Collection. The rising star wore a tuxedo-inspired gown with a plunging neckline and fluid silk trousers, exuding both strength and grace. With slicked-back hair, bold eyeliner, and diamond earrings, Consani proved that understated sophistication can be the ultimate showstopper.

Dove Cameron brought romantic fantasy to life in a Carolina Herrera gown by Wes Gordon. Featuring a structured satin bodice and cascading layers of pink tulle, her look perfectly balanced softness and precision. With her hair in a sleek bun and rosy makeup, Cameron radiated fairytale charm with modern flair.

Elsa Hosk enchanted the crowd in a pale-blue Elie Saab couture gown adorned with intricate beading and sheer detailing. Her diamond chandelier earrings and polished updo allowed the craftsmanship to shine, while her graceful poise embodied effortless European glamour.
From Rihanna’s bold Alaïa moment to Amber Valletta’s golden Versace allure, the 2025 CFDA Awards red carpet was a masterclass in individuality, elegance, and the enduring art of style.
